Roof damage in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These inspections typically include a visual examination of the roof’s surface, gutters, flashing, and other key components, often supplemented by the use of specialized tools or equipment. The goal is to detect signs of damage such as missing or broken shingles, leaks, water stains, or structural weaknesses that may not be immediately visible from the ground. Conducted by experienced inspectors, these evaluations help property owners understand the current condition of their roofs and determine whether repairs or replacements are necessary.

This service primarily addresses problems related to weather-related wear and tear, aging materials, or damage caused by storms, hail, wind, or falling debris. Identifying issues early can prevent more extensive damage, such as water intrusion, mold growth, or structural deterioration, which can lead to costly repairs or compromised safety. Roof damage inspections also assist in assessing the severity of existing problems, prioritizing repairs, and planning maintenance schedules. For homeowners and property managers, regular inspections can extend the lifespan of a roof and maintain the property's overall value.

Inspection Fees - Typically, roof damage inspections cost between $150 and $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Some providers may charge a flat fee or an hourly rate within this range.

Repair Estimates - After inspection, repair estimates can vary from $300 to over $2,000 for common damage like leaks or missing shingles. Larger or more complex repairs tend to be on the higher end of this range.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may apply for detailed assessments or specialized inspections, which can add $100 to $500 to the overall price. These are often necessary for extensive or hard-to-reach damage.

Cost Factors - The total cost depends on factors such as roof size, material, and extent of damage. Local pros can provide tailored quotes based on specific inspection needs and property details.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in a roof damage inspection? A roof damage inspection typically includes a thorough visual assessment of the roof's surface, checking for missing shingles, cracks, or other visible issues, as well as examining gutters and attic spaces for signs of water intrusion or structural problems.

How can a roof inspection help with storm damage? A roof inspection can identify storm-related damage such as hail dents, wind-blown debris, or leaks, helping homeowners determine if repairs or further assessments are needed to prevent future issues.

When should I schedule a roof damage inspection? It is advisable to schedule an inspection after severe weather events, or if there are visible signs of damage like missing shingles, leaks, or water stains inside the home.

What signs indicate roof damage that requires professional inspection? Signs include missing or broken shingles, curling edges, granule loss, water stains on ceilings or walls, and visible sagging or structural issues on the roof.

How often should roof inspections be performed? Regular inspections are recommended at least once a year, and especially after severe weather, to ensure any damage is promptly identified and addressed.
